fix init presidio guardrail

This commit is contained in:
Ishaan Jaff 2024-09-04 15:22:37 -07:00
parent 4ab8e52bfa
commit 7712aa652a
2 changed files with 7 additions and 5 deletions

View file

@ -1361,12 +1361,13 @@ class Logging:
) )
is not True is not True
): ):
self.model_call_details, result = await callback.async_logging_hook(
kwargs=self.model_call_details,
result=result,
call_type=self.call_type,
)
continue continue
self.model_call_details, result = await callback.async_logging_hook(
kwargs=self.model_call_details,
result=result,
call_type=self.call_type,
)
elif isinstance(callback, CustomLogger): elif isinstance(callback, CustomLogger):
self.model_call_details, result = await callback.async_logging_hook( self.model_call_details, result = await callback.async_logging_hook(
kwargs=self.model_call_details, kwargs=self.model_call_details,

View file

@ -13,6 +13,7 @@ guardrails:
litellm_params: litellm_params:
guardrail: presidio # supported values: "aporia", "lakera", "presidio" guardrail: presidio # supported values: "aporia", "lakera", "presidio"
mode: "pre_call" # pre_call, during_call, post_call mode: "pre_call" # pre_call, during_call, post_call
output_parse_pii: True
general_settings: general_settings:
master_key: sk-1234 master_key: sk-1234